Explainer: the evidence for the Tasmanian genocide
At a public meeting in Hobart in the late 1830s, Solicitor-General Alfred Stephen, later Chief Justice of New South Wales, shared with the assembled crowd his solution for dealing with "the Aboriginal problem". If the colony could not protect its convict servants from Aboriginal attack "without extermination", said Stephen, "then I say boldly and broadly exterminate!"

Physicists find clues to the origins of high-temperature superconductivity
Ever since cuprate (copper-containing) superconductors were first discovered in 1986, they have greatly puzzled researchers. Cuprate superconductors have critical superconducting temperatures—the point at which their electrical resistance drops to zero—of up to 138 K at ambient pressure, which far exceeds the critical temperatures of other superconductors and is even higher than what is thought possible based on theory.

Glacial moulin formation triggered by rapid lake drainage
Scientists are uncovering the mystery of how, where and when important glacial features called moulins form on the Greenland Ice Sheet. Moulins, vertical conduits that penetrate through the half-mile-deep ice, efficiently funnel the majority of summer meltwater from the ice surface to the base of the ice sheet. The lubricating effects of the draining water can lead to faster sliding of the ice sheet. A new study published in Geophysical Research Letters, a journal of the American Geophysical Union, finds meltwater lakes that form on the ice surface can drain through moulins in a matter of hours.

Crowds within crowd found to outperform 'wisdom of the crowd'
A team of researchers affiliated with institutions in Argentina, the U.S. and Germany has found that there is a way to improve on the "wisdom of the crowd"—separate the people in a given crowd into smaller groups and let them talk about an issue at hand before an answer is given. In their paper published in the journal Nature Human Behavior, the group describes an experiment they carried out with a large crowd of volunteers, and what they learned from it.
